What companies run services between Serpentine Galleries, England and Tate Modern,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Lancaster Gate station to St. Paul's station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£3–12 and the journey takes 11 min. Alternatively, Metroline Travel operates a bus from Royal Albert Hall to Aldwych / Drury Lane every 10 minutes. Tickets cost £2 and the journey takes 30 min.
